Loading...

Wie macht man Fehlerberichte in Laravel?

Über Ihre Konfiguration/App. php , setze ‘debug’ => env(‘APP_DEBUG’, false), auf true . Oder besser gesagt, schauen Sie sich Ihre . env-Datei und stellen Sie sicher, dass das Debug-Element auf true gesetzt ist. Laravel-Fehlermeldung mit RollbarMelden Sie sich für ein Rollbar-Konto an, falls Sie dies noch nicht getan haben.Erstellen Sie Ihr Projekt und wählen Sie Andere aus der Liste der Melder aus. Kopieren Sie das für Sie generierte serverseitige Zugriffstoken. Sie benötigen dies, um Rollbar in den folgenden Schritten zu konfigurieren.Öffnen Sie die Eingabeaufforderung in Ihrem Projektverzeichnis und geben Sie den folgenden Befehl ein, um das Laravel Notifier SDK zu installieren.

Wie gebe ich eine 404-Antwort zurück?

Öffnen oder erstellen Sie die . htaccess-Datei und geben Sie den relativen Pfad zur Fehlerseite ein. Zunächst müssen Sie jedoch die Fehlerseite (z. B. 404. html) auf der ersten Ebene Ihrer Website (dem Stammverzeichnis) erstellen.

Wie viele Arten von Fehlern gibt es in Laravel?

Fehler und Ausnahmen sind integrale Bestandteile der Softwareentwicklung.

Wie deaktiviere ich die Fehlerberichterstattung in Laravel?

Standardmäßig sind Fehlerdetails für Ihre Anwendung aktiviert. Das heißt, wenn ein Fehler auftritt, wird Ihnen eine Fehlerseite mit einem detaillierten Stack-Trace und einer Fehlermeldung angezeigt. Sie können Fehlerdetails deaktivieren, indem Sie die Debug-Option in Ihrer App/Konfiguration/App festlegen. php-Datei auf false .

Wie leite ich in Laravel zurück?

Wenn Sie einen Benutzer nur zurück zur vorherigen Seite (dielaufen.

Wozu dient E_error?

Ein E_ERROR-Typ ist nicht behebbar (fötal) und bewirkt, dass das Skript die weitere Ausführung stoppt. Fötale Fehler können aufgrund von Syntaxfehlern auftreten. Der E_ERROR stellt fötale Fehler in PHP dar und kann auftreten, wenn ein Fehler auftritt, der nicht behebbar ist.

Was sind die zwei Arten von Arrays in PHP?

In PHP gibt es drei Arten von Arrays: Indizierte Arrays – Arrays mit einem numerischen Index. Assoziative Arrays – Arrays mit benannten Schlüsseln. Mehrdimensionale Arrays – Arrays, die ein oder mehrere Arrays enthalten.

Wie IP in PHP validieren?

Die filter_var-Funktion von PHP kann validieren, ob eine IP-Adresse gültig ist, und kann weiter validieren, ob es sich um eine IPv4-IP, eine IPv6-IP handelt oder nicht innerhalb der privaten oder reservierten Bereiche liegt.

Wie protokolliere ich Fehler in Laravel?

Laravel verwendet die monolog PHP-Logging-Bibliothek. Die für die Fehlerverfolgung verwendeten Protokollierungsparameter sind Single, Daily, Syslog und Errorlog. Wenn der tägliche Protokollmodus als Parameter verwendet wird, erstellt Laravel standardmäßig ein Fehlerprotokoll für einen Zeitraum von 5 Tagen.

Wie aktiviere ich die Fehlerberichterstattung im Laravel-App-Dienstanbieter?

App Service Provider wird ausgeführt, bevor Laravel kompiliert wird, und daher können Sie in der Boot-Funktion die Fehlerberichterstattung auf jede Ebene einstellen. es wird für alle laufenden Skripte gesetzt. Sie können Ihre app/providers/AppServiceProvider.php öffnen und in der Boot-Funktion error_reporting (0/1) hinzufügen. Ich denke, Ihre php.ini wurde von einer anderen geladenPlatz. Die Einstellungen werden also noch nicht angewendet.

Gibt es eine Möglichkeit, Spuren in Laravel-Protokollen zu behalten?

Auf diese Weise können Sie die Traces im Laravel-Protokoll für weitere Fehlersuche aufbewahren, aber Ihr Haupt-PHP-Protokoll für schnelle Überprüfungen behalten. Eine andere Möglichkeit besteht darin, das Protokollformat in Ihrer Protokollierungskonfigurationsdatei zu bearbeiten. Das bedeutet, dass Sie die Standardberichtsfunktion nicht überschreiben müssen, was bedeuten würde, dass andere Logik innerhalb der übergeordneten Funktion fehlt.

Wo werden die Ausnahmen in Laravel gespeichert?

App\Exceptions\Handler ist die Klasse, in der alle Ausnahmen, die von der Anwendung angeregt werden, sicher gespeichert werden. Von dort werden sie zur weiteren Analyse und Problemlösung an den Benutzer zurückgesendet. Es gibt eine Monolog-Bibliothek, die von Laravel verwendet wird, um die notwendige Unterstützung für verschiedene Log-Handler bereitzustellen.

häufigstes Beispiel – ist die Umleitung zurück zur Formularseite, nachdem die Datenvalidierung fehlgeschlagen ist), können Sie dies verwenden: return forward()->back();

Was ist Validierung in Laravel?

Validierung ist der Prozess der Überprüfung der eingehenden Daten. Standardmäßig stellt Laravel die Basis-Controller-Klasse bereit, die die Eigenschaft ValidatesRequests verwendet, um alle eingehenden HTTP-Anforderungen zu validieren.

Was ist Bail-in-Laravel-Validierung?

Die Kautionsvalidierungsregel gilt für ein “Multi-Rule”-Attribut. Die Ausführung der Validierung für andere Attribute wird nicht angehalten. Aus der Dokumentation: $request->validate([ ‘title’ => ‘bail

Schreibe einen Kommentar

Deine E-Mail-Adresse wird nicht veröffentlicht. Erforderliche Felder sind mit * markiert